=== Founding ===
 
=== Founding ===
The First Defenders of Andurien formed along with the Defenders of Andurien brigade in [[2514]], just two short years ahead of the start of the [[First Andurien War]] between the [[Capellan Confederation]] and the [[Free Worlds League]]. Although it was a new formation, the Defenders performed well in battle and by the beginning of the [[Second Andurien War]] the Defenders had two [[BattleMech]]-equipped regiments, the First and [[Second Defenders of Andurien]],<ref>''Paladin (short story)''</ref> but soon found themselves in political hot water because of the Defenders loyalty to House Humphreys and the Duchy of Andurien, rather than to the [[Captain-General of the Free Worlds League|Captain-General]] of the Free Worlds League. With the loss of [[Andurien]] to the Confederation as a result of the [[Treaty of Geneva]] in [[2556]] the Defenders adopted a position of civil disobedience towards the federal government that would persist for centuries.<ref name="FR2765:FWLMp17">''Field Report 2765: FWLM'', p. 17: "Defenders of Andurien"</ref>

===Reunification War===
 
===Reunification War===
The First Defenders served as a part of the Marik Auxiliary Corps assigned to support the [[Star League Defense Force]] [[VII Corps (Star League)|VII Corps]] during the invasion of the [[Magistracy of Canopus]]. VII Corps was the largest of the corps at the time, and was commanded by [[Captain-General of the Free Worlds League|Captain-General]] [[Marion Marik]]; the Marik Auxiliary Corps was commanded by [[General]] [[Ian Marik]], and while VII Corps took the lead on many of the planetary campaigns, elements of the Marik Auxiliary Corps were present on almost every campaign of the war between the [[Star League]] and the Magistracy. The First Defenders were directly involved in four planetary conquests, including that of the Magistracy capital, [[Canopus IV]]. Although the First Defenders would operate alongside various SLDF units, they also operated alongside the [[Third Orloff Grenadiers]] throughout the war.<ref name="H:RWp148">''Historical: Reunification War'', p. 148: "Magistracy of Canopus Front (Jump-Off - 2582)"</ref><ref name="H:RWp149">''Historical: Reunification War'', p. 149: "Magistracy of Canopus Front (2583-2588)"</ref><ref name="H:RWp95">''Historical: Reunification War'', p. 95: "SLDF Task Force Canopus"</ref>

=====Invasion of Andurien=====
 
=====Invasion of Andurien=====
:''Main Article: [[Battle of Andurien (3039)]]''
 
 
The regiment was redeployed on Andurien, where it and the remaining Defender Regiments mustered to make one last stand against invasion which was seem inevitable.  The First Defenders were assigned to city of Baroda, located main continent of Altay. On the August 19th, [[3039]], the First Marik Militia company attempted enter the city, they approached Darnel Bridge, where Elements of the First Defenders, had been guarding it. The company of the First Militia eliminated from action by elements of the Defenders.  However, survivors of the Militia who ejected were captured by angry mob and hanged before Defenders were able to arrive to stop them.  However, the regiment was force to withdraw further back to the Baroda due to arrive of the [[1st Fusiliers of Oriente|1st]] and [[2nd Fusiliers of Oriente|2nd]].<ref>''Historical: Brush Wars'', pp. 80–81: Bloody August - First Defenders attempt fight of moves to take city of Baroda, but end up withdrawing</ref>
